Captiva Signs Software Licensing Agreement with FileNet

Captiva Software Corp., a provider of input management solutions, announced it has signed a software licensing agreement with FileNet Corp., a provider of enterprise content management (ECM) solutions. Under the agreement, which over three years should yield in excess of a million dollars to Captiva, FileNet will use Captiva's PixTools(R)/Scan and PixTools/View products and bundle Captiva's ISIS(R) scanner drivers within its products.

The new agreement expands FileNet's decade-long relationship with Captiva. With PixTools' Scan and View products and the bundling of ISIS, FileNet has the ability to support new scanners and evolving features such as support for color images, multiple data streams and distributed scanning. The ISIS technology also ensures support for a wide variety of industry scanners.

Created in 1990, ISIS is a flexible, modular standard for acquiring, converting, viewing, printing and storing scanned document images. ISIS-based toolkits provide users the most efficient means possible for adding these imaging functions to applications and are available for use in virtually every instance where a commercial enterprise system communicates with a scanner, making ISIS the de facto industry standard. ISIS has garnered numerous industry accolades and is widely credited with enabling the document imaging and e-content market to prosper.

PixTools/View toolkit is a full-featured API that provides all the necessary image viewing and printing functions including image display, rotation, scale, scale-to-gray and annotation. PixTools/Scan toolkit supports ISIS, driving peak performance from every scanning device and providing access to the full range of available scanner features.
